Key Responsibilities:
Represent clients in domestic and cross-border M&A transactions, joint ventures, and strategic investments.
Draft, negotiate, and review transactional documents, including purchase agreements, shareholder agreements, and due diligence reports.
Advise clients on corporate governance, securities laws, and other regulatory matters related to M&A.
Collaborate with teams across the firm, including specialists in tax, intellectual property, and regulatory law.
Maintain strong client relationships and provide strategic legal counsel to startups, emerging growth companies, and Fortune 500 corporations.
